How to Build a Strong Cybersecurity Strategy

A strong cybersecurity strategy is essential for protecting business systems, data, and networks from cyber threats. As organizations become more digitally connected, they also become more exposed to risks such as data breaches, ransomware attacks, phishing scams, and unauthorized access. Cybersecurity is no longer just a technical function—it is a core business requirement that supports stability, trust, and long-term growth.

Below are the key steps to building an effective cybersecurity strategy.


1. Assess and Understand Your Cyber Risks

The first step in building a cybersecurity strategy is understanding what needs to be protected and where the risks exist.

Businesses should conduct a full risk assessment to identify:

  • Critical systems and data
  • Potential vulnerabilities
  • Internal and external threats
  • Industry-specific risks
  • Compliance requirements

This assessment helps organizations prioritize security efforts based on real risks rather than assumptions.

Without proper risk identification, cybersecurity strategies may be incomplete or ineffective.


2. Define Clear Security Objectives

A strong cybersecurity strategy must align with business goals.

Organizations should define objectives such as:

  • Protecting sensitive data
  • Preventing unauthorized access
  • Ensuring business continuity
  • Meeting regulatory compliance
  • Reducing downtime and disruptions

Clear objectives help guide decision-making and ensure that security efforts support overall business performance.

Security should be integrated into business planning rather than treated as a separate function.


3. Establish Strong Access Controls

Controlling who can access systems and data is a critical part of cybersecurity.

Businesses should implement:

  • Role-based access control (RBAC)
  • Multi-factor authentication (MFA)
  • Strong password policies
  • Regular access reviews

Limiting access reduces the risk of both internal misuse and external attacks.

The principle of least privilege should always be applied, ensuring users only access what they need for their roles.


4. Secure Network Infrastructure

A secure network is the foundation of any cybersecurity strategy.

Organizations should protect their networks using:

  • Firewalls
  • Intrusion detection and prevention systems
  • Network segmentation
  • Secure Wi-Fi configurations
  • Continuous monitoring tools

These measures help prevent unauthorized access and detect suspicious activity early.

A well-secured network reduces the chances of attackers moving freely within systems.


5. Protect Endpoints and Devices

Endpoints such as laptops, desktops, mobile phones, and servers are common entry points for cyberattacks.

Businesses should deploy:

  • Endpoint protection software
  • Antivirus and anti-malware tools
  • Device encryption
  • Mobile device management (MDM)
  • Regular software updates

Securing endpoints ensures that all devices connected to the network remain protected.


6. Implement Data Protection and Encryption

Data protection is a central part of cybersecurity.

Organizations should ensure that sensitive information is protected through:

  • Data encryption (at rest and in transit)
  • Secure storage systems
  • Data classification policies
  • Controlled data sharing

Encryption ensures that even if data is intercepted, it cannot be read without authorization.

This is especially important for protecting customer data, financial records, and intellectual property.


7. Develop a Cybersecurity Awareness Program

Employees are often the weakest link in cybersecurity.

A strong strategy must include ongoing training on:

  • Phishing awareness
  • Social engineering tactics
  • Safe internet usage
  • Password security
  • Incident reporting procedures

Regular awareness training helps reduce human error and improves overall security behavior.

A well-informed workforce is a critical defense layer.


8. Implement Continuous Monitoring and Detection

Cyber threats can occur at any time, making continuous monitoring essential.

Businesses should use security tools that provide:

  • Real-time threat detection
  • Log analysis
  • Behavior monitoring
  • Automated alerts

Early detection allows organizations to respond quickly and minimize damage.

Continuous monitoring is key to maintaining strong cybersecurity posture.


9. Create an Incident Response Plan

Even with strong defenses, security incidents can still occur.

An incident response plan outlines how the organization will respond to cyberattacks, including:

  • Detection and reporting procedures
  • Containment strategies
  • System recovery steps
  • Communication protocols
  • Post-incident analysis

A well-prepared response reduces downtime and limits financial and reputational damage.


10. Ensure Regular System Updates and Patch Management

Outdated software is one of the most common causes of cyber vulnerabilities.

Businesses should maintain a structured update process that includes:

  • Operating system updates
  • Application patches
  • Firmware upgrades
  • Security fixes

Automated patch management can help ensure consistency and reduce human error.

Keeping systems updated significantly reduces exposure to known threats.


11. Secure Cloud and Remote Work Environments

As businesses adopt cloud computing and remote work models, security must extend beyond traditional office networks. Cloud Computing

Security measures should include:

  • Secure cloud configuration
  • Identity and access management
  • VPN usage for remote access
  • Endpoint security for remote devices
  • Cloud monitoring tools

This ensures that distributed workforces remain secure and productive.


12. Perform Regular Security Audits and Testing

Cybersecurity strategies must be tested regularly to remain effective.

Organizations should conduct:

  • Vulnerability assessments
  • Penetration testing
  • Security audits
  • Compliance checks

These evaluations help identify weaknesses before attackers can exploit them.

Continuous improvement is essential for long-term security success.


13. Protect Against External and Internal Threats

Cyber threats can come from both outside attackers and internal sources.

A strong strategy should address:

  • External hackers and malware
  • Insider threats
  • Accidental data leaks
  • Unauthorized access

Monitoring user behavior and enforcing strict access controls helps reduce both types of risks.


14. Build a Security-First Business Culture

Cybersecurity should be embedded into company culture rather than treated as a separate responsibility.

Leadership should promote:

  • Accountability
  • Awareness
  • Compliance with policies
  • Ongoing education and training

When employees understand their role in security, the entire organization becomes more resilient.
